Many come to Ireland with high expectations of its romantic scenery, a blend of the raw and rugged with mist-covered verdancy, and seldom return home disillusioned. Ancient moss-covered ring forts crouch in lush valleys, while stone-strewn monastic ruins and lone castle turrets brave the wind on nearby hilltops. In terms of Ireland’s landscape, the gentle rainfall, called “soft weather” by the locals, really does create 40 shades of green and quite a few rainbows as well. The Irish landscape has a mythic resonance, and the country’s history is almost tangible. It is said that Ireland, once visited, is never forgotten.
